Germany against Italy – this duel is a real classic classic in world football. In the quarter -final second leg in the Nations League, things get down to business.

Julian Nagelsmann described Italy as the “most stable opponent that we could have received” when the lot was determined. “It’s good for our development that we compete with the best teams,” added the German national coach.

Italy against Germany is a classic of football anyway. After the first leg in the San Siro in Milan, three days later, the signal Iduna Park is about moving into the Final Four in early June. Florian Wirtz, who was still missing in the first leg, was missing again. The game kicks off in the BVB stadium is at 8:45 p.m.

Yes, RTL shows the game for free on TV. The transmission is expected to start at 8:15 p.m. The game is commented on by Marco Hagemann, as an expert, Lothar Matthäus is used as usual.

Yes, RTL+ shows the game in the stream, but is a paid streaming platform for which a subscription is necessary.

There you will also find the results for the other games. In the quarter -finals of the Nations League, the Netherlands and Spain as well as Denmark and Portugal and Croatia and France meet. The four winners of the games will then meet in the final Four in June and make up the Nation’s League champion. The semi -finals take place on June 4th and June 5th, the final on June 8th.
